宽波束双基地高频雷达海杂波谱特性研究

摘    要:双基地角在杂波单元内的连续变化导致宽波束双基地高频雷达的海杂波谱不同于窄波束.为了揭示这种差异,在G ill和W alsh窄波束双基地海面雷达散射截面积(RCS)基础上,提出了宽波束双基地海面RCS模型;结合高频地波雷达方程,得到宽波束双基地海杂波功率谱密度模型,通过仿真计算得到海杂波谱的具体形态.理论分析和仿真结果表明,在发射机附近以及基线附近的雷达探测区域,宽波束海杂波谱具有明显的展宽效应.

关 键 词:双基地高频雷达  双基地海杂波  双基地海面RCS  宽波束

Ocean clutter characteristics of broad beam bistatic high-frequency ground wave radar

Abstract:For bistatic high-frequency(HF) radar,the receiver beam width is usually broad,so the bistatic angle over a clutter cell is a variable.This will cause the spread of Bragg lines in contrast to the narrow beam case.Based on Eric Gill's narrow beam HF cross sections of the ocean surface,broad beam HF bistatic cross sections of the ocean surface were presented and the results were obtained by numerical simulation.Then these results were used to obtain the power spectral density(PSD) of the broad beam bistatic o...
Keywords:bistatic high-frequency(HF) radar  bistatic ocean clutter  bistatic cross sections of the ocean surface  broad beamwidth
